Left and Right Fields

Press the 4 button until the cursor is at the Left label, and press ENTER to move into the field. If the
Dspl field is set to All and the AudioMix field (described on page page 38) is set to Dual Mono, then
Left and Right will have separately editable fields. Otherwise, they are controlled together as a pair
from the Left field alone.
Also use these fields to set the language through the following three options:
Any language, if the language is set to All.
The currently available languages, if the Dspl is set to Avail.
def (default), if the Dspl field is set to either All or Avail. Press the  buttons to specify the
desired option. Press ENTER to confirm the selection and exit the field.
The following bullets describe the rules that govern which language is used:
If def (default) is selected, the Audio 1 and Audio 2 outputs default to the first and second
language, respectively, that is listed for the service.
If the AudioMix field (described on page 38) is set to Surround, Stereo, or Mono and the
user's choice for language is not available, the audio output is the default language.
If the AudioMix field (described on page 38) is set to Dual Mono and a language pair is not
available that matches the user's choice for Left and Right languages, the unit selects and
outputs the first occurrence of the Left language choice. The system cannot take a Left from
one audio pair and a Right from another. If there is no match for the Left language choice, the
unit uses the default language.

Use the arrow button ( 4 ) to enter the three-letter code in the Left field. It may be
necessary to select languages that are not functional at this time, but will be functional in
the future. Press ENTER to confirm the selection and exit the field.
Use the Available option to scroll only through the languages present within the source,
while the cursor is in the Left (which matches the Right field). If the active service has
only three languages, as listed for the Virtual Channel or program, only three appear. If
the user changes the service, the available languages may also change. Press ENTER to
confirm the selection and exit the field.
Use the Status option to view the actual audio language. The actual language can
differ from the chosen language. This may occur when the user's choice for language
is unavailable. The bullets in the next topic describe the rules that govern which
language is used.
